MetaMask(メタマスク)のカスタムネットワーク設定手順【日本語版】




MetaMask(メタマスク)のカスタムネットワーク設定手順【日本語版】

MetaMask(メタマスク)のカスタムネットワーク設定手順【日本語版】

本記事では、デジタル資産やブロックチェーン技術を活用する際に不可欠なツールである「MetaMask(メタマスク)」について、特にそのカスタムネットワークの設定手順を詳細に解説します。ユーザーが独自のブロックチェーンネットワークに接続し、分散型アプリケーション(dApp)やトークン取引、スマートコントラクトの利用を実現するために、正確かつ安全な操作方法をご紹介いたします。

1. MetaMaskとは?

MetaMaskは、ウェブブラウザ上で動作する仮想通貨ウォレットであり、主にイーサリアム(Ethereum)ネットワークに対応しています。このウォレットは、ユーザーが自身の暗号資産を安全に管理できるだけでなく、さまざまな分散型アプリケーション(dApps)とのインタラクションも可能にします。MetaMaskは、ハードウェアウォレットと比較して使いやすく、初心者にも親しみやすい設計となっており、世界中で広く採用されています。

特に重要なのは、MetaMaskが「非中央集権的(decentralized)」な性質を持つ点です。つまり、ユーザー自身が鍵(プライベートキー)を所有しており、第三者の管理下に置かれないため、資産の安全性が確保されます。また、複数のネットワークへの対応機能により、イーサリアムメインネットだけでなく、テストネットやサードパーティ提供のカスタムネットワークへも簡単に接続できます。

2. カスタムネットワークとは?

カスタムネットワークとは、公式に公開されている主流のブロックチェーン(例:イーサリアムメインネット、BSCなど)以外に、企業や開発者が自ら構築した独自のブロックチェーンネットワークのことを指します。これらのネットワークは、特定の用途(例:企業向けの内部決済システム、ゲーム内通貨、ロイヤルティプログラムなど)に特化しており、通常は公衆向けではなく、限定的なユーザー群に対して提供されることが多いです。

カスタムネットワークには、以下の特徴があります:

  • 独自のトランザクションガス代(手数料)仕組み
  • 独自のトークン標準(例:ERC-20, BEP-20など)
  • 特定のコンソールやダッシュボードから管理される場合が多い
  • MetaMaskなどのウォレットで直接接続可能な場合がある

このようなネットワークに接続するには、正しいネットワーク情報を元に設定を行う必要があります。誤った情報で接続すると、資産の損失や不正アクセスのリスクが生じるため、慎重な操作が求められます。

3. カスタムネットワーク設定の前提条件

カスタムネットワークを設定する前に、以下の準備を整えておくことが重要です:

  1. MetaMask拡張機能のインストール:Google Chrome、Firefox、Edgeなどの主要ブラウザにMetaMaskの拡張機能をインストール済みであること。
  2. ウォレットのバックアップ:初期パスワードや復旧用のシードフレーズ(12語または24語)を確実に記録しておくこと。これは万が一のデータ喪失時の唯一の救済手段です。
  3. ネットワーク情報の入手:接続したいカスタムネットワークの公式ドキュメントや開発者ガイドから、以下の情報を取得すること:
    • ネットワーク名(例:MyCustomChain)
    • RPCエンドポイント(例:https://rpc.mycustomchain.com)
    • チェーンID(例:12345)
    • トランザクションガスの単位(例:Gwei)
    • ブロックエクスプローラーのリンク(例:https://explorer.mycustomchain.com)
    • トークンシンボルおよび精度(例:MYC, 18)

これらの情報は、ネットワーク設定時に必須となるため、信頼できる出典から入手することが大前提です。公式サイトや開発チームの公式チャネルからのみ情報を取得してください。

4. カスタムネットワークの設定手順(ステップバイステップ)

以下は、MetaMaskを使用してカスタムネットワークを追加するための完全な手順です。すべての操作は、PC環境での操作を前提としています。

4.1. MetaMask拡張機能を開く

ブラウザの右上にあるメタマスクのアイコン(小さな「M」マーク)をクリックし、MetaMaskのダッシュボードを開きます。ログイン画面が表示された場合は、パスワードまたはシークレットフレーズで認証を行います。

4.2. 「Networks」メニューに移動

ダッシュボードの上部にある「Network」(ネットワーク)のプルダウンメニューをクリックします。現在のネットワーク(例:Ethereum Mainnet)が表示されます。

4.3. 「Add Network」を選択

プルダウンメニューから「Add Network」(ネットワークを追加)という項目を選択します。これにより、新しいネットワークの設定画面が開きます。

4.4. ネットワーク情報を入力

以下のフィールドに、事前に取得したカスタムネットワークの情報を正確に入力してください:

  • Network Name:ネットワークの名称(例:MyCustomChain)
  • New RPC URL:RPCエンドポイントのURL(例:https://rpc.mycustomchain.com)
  • Chain ID:チェーン識別子(例:12345)
  • Symbol:通貨シンボル(例:MYC)
  • Block Explorer URL:ブロックエクスプローラーのリンク(例:https://explorer.mycustomchain.com)

各項目は、正確に一致させる必要があります。誤って入力すると、通信が失敗したり、トランザクションが無効になる可能性があります。

4.5. 設定の保存と確認

すべての情報が入力されたら、「Save」(保存)ボタンをクリックします。その後、ネットワークがリストに追加され、左上に表示されるネットワーク名が変更されていることを確認してください。

4.6. 接続テストの実施

ネットワークが正常に設定されたかどうかを確認するため、以下の手順を実施します:

  1. 任意のdApp(例:交換所、ゲーム、トークンのデプロイページ)にアクセス
  2. 「Connect Wallet」(ウォレット接続)をクリック
  3. MetaMaskが自動的に起動し、ネットワークの切り替えを求めるポップアップが表示される
  4. 「Switch Network」(ネットワークを切り替える)を選択
  5. 設定したカスタムネットワークが選択されていることを確認

正常に接続できれば、次のステップに進むことができます。接続できない場合は、入力ミスやネットワークの停止状態を疑ってください。

5. 注意点とセキュリティに関するアドバイス

カスタムネットワークの設定は便利ですが、同時にリスクも伴います。以下の点に十分注意してください:

  • 公式情報のみを信頼する:悪意ある第三者が偽のネットワーク情報を提供しているケースも存在します。必ず公式ドキュメントや開発者の公式チャンネルから情報を得ること。
  • 未知のネットワークには接続しない:誰も知らないネットワークに接続すると、個人情報や資産が流出するリスクがあります。
  • 不要なネットワークは削除する:長期間使わないネットワークは、設定から削除することで、誤操作のリスクを低減できます。
  • ウォレットのパスワード・シークレットフレーズを共有しない:絶対に他人に教えないようにしましょう。この情報が漏洩すれば、すべての資産が盗まれます。

6. カスタムネットワークのトラブルシューティング

設定後に問題が発生した場合、以下の対処法を試してください:

  • RPCエンドポイントが応答しない:ネットワークのサーバーが停止している可能性があります。公式のメンテナンス情報を確認してください。
  • トランザクションが失敗する:チェーンIDやガス価格の設定が間違っている可能性があります。再確認してください。
  • トークンが表示されない:カスタムトークンを手動で追加する必要があります。MetaMaskの「Tokens」タブから「Add Token」を選択し、トークンのアドレスと精度を入力してください。
  • ネットワーク名が表示されない:MetaMaskのキャッシュが原因の場合があります。ブラウザを再起動、または拡張機能を再インストールしてみてください。

7. カスタムネットワークの活用シーン

カスタムネットワークは、以下のようなユースケースで特に有効です:

  • 企業内の内部決済システム:社内通貨として使用し、リアルタイムの支払い処理を実現。
  • ゲーム内通貨:プレイヤーが獲得したアイテムやポイントをトークン化し、取引可能にする。
  • ロイヤルティプログラム:顧客の購入履歴に基づいてポイントを付与し、ブロックチェーン上で可視化。
  • 調査や開発のテスト環境:新規プロジェクトのスマートコントラクト開発時に、実際の資金を使わずにテスト可能。

8. 結論

MetaMaskのカスタムネットワーク設定は、ブロックチェーン技術の柔軟性と拡張性を最大限に引き出すための重要なスキルです。本記事では、設定の流れから注意点、トラブルシューティングまで、包括的に解説しました。正しい情報源から情報を取得し、慎重かつ正確な操作を心がけることで、安全にカスタムネットワークを利用することができます。

特に、仮想通貨やトークンに関わる活動においては、セキュリティ意識の高さが資産保護の鍵となります。一度のミスが大きな損失につながるため、設定前後の確認作業を怠らず、常に自己責任を持って行動することが求められます。

今後、ブロックチェーン技術はさらに多様な形で社会に浸透していくと考えられます。その中で、メタマスクのようなツールを適切に活用することは、個人ユーザーにとっても企業にとっても不可欠な能力と言えるでしょう。本ガイドが、皆様のブロックチェーンライフの第一歩をサポートすることを願っています。

※本資料は教育目的のものであり、金融・投資判断の根拠とはなりません。自己責任でご使用ください。


前の記事

【トラブル解決】MetaMask(メタマスク)が強制終了するときの対処法

次の記事

日本語で使えるMetaMask(メタマスク)の最新アップデート情報まとめ

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です